pg_resetwal --dry-run /var/lib/postgresql/data/ 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/ Write-aheadlogreset 成功后, 退出 Pod. 并移除 Deploy 的command和args后, postgres 即可正常启动. 如下: 2023-09-2704:03:25.172UTC [1]LOG: starting PostgreSQL13.5onx86_64-pc-linux...
先用--dry-run看看运行结果: pg_resetwal--dry-run /var/lib/postgresql/data/ 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/Write-aheadlogreset 成功后, 退出 Pod. 并移除 Deploy 的command和args后, postgres 即可正常启动. 如下: 2023-09-2704:03:25.172UTC [1]LOG: starting Postg...
切换到postgres用户方可执行下面命令. 接下来就顺利了, 使用pg_reset_wal恢复 WAL: 先用--dry-run看看运行结果: pg_resetwal --dry-run /var/lib/postgresql/data/ 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/ Write-ahead log reset 成功后, 退出 Pod. 并移除 Deploy 的command和arg...
先用--dry-run看看运行结果: pg_resetwal --dry-run /var/lib/postgresql/data/ 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/ Write-ahead log reset 成功后, 退出 Pod. 并移除 Deploy 的command和args后, postgres 即可正常启动. 如下: 2023-09-2704:03:25.172UTC[1]LOG:starting P...
pg_resetwal --dry-run /var/lib/postgresql/data/ 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/ Write-ahead log reset 成功后, 退出 Pod. 并移除 Deploy 的command和args后, postgres 即可正常启动. 如下: 2023-09-27 04:03:25.172 UTC [1] LOG: starting PostgreSQL 13.5 on x86...
pg_resetwal --dry-run /var/lib/postgresql/data/ 1. 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/ Write-ahead log reset 1. 2. 成功后, 退出 Pod. 并移除 Deploy 的command和args后, postgres 即可正常启动. 如下: 2023-09-27 04:03:25.172 UTC [1] LOG: starting PostgreSQL...
接下来就顺利了, 使用pg_reset_wal恢复 WAL: 先用--dry-run看看运行结果: 代码语言:javascript 复制 pg_resetwal--dry-run/var/lib/postgresql/data/ 如果结果符合预期, 再运行: 代码语言:javascript 复制 pg_resetwal/var/lib/postgresql/data/Write-ahead log reset ...
cd postgresql-10.0./configure --prefix=/opt/pg10 --with-pgport=1921gmake world gmakeinstallworld # 查看版本 /opt/pg10/bin/postgres --version 1.2 设置一个软连接 有时候为了方便工作,会自己写一些shell或者python脚本处理一些定时任务,经常会通过类似/opt/pg9.x这样的全路径调用 ...
接下来就顺利了, 使用pg_reset_wal恢复 WAL: 先用--dry-run看看运行结果: pg_resetwal --dry-run /var/lib/postgresql/data/BASH 如果结果符合预期, 再运行: pg_resetwal /var/lib/postgresql/data/Write-ahead log resetBASH 成功后, 退出 Pod. 并移除 Deploy 的command和args后, postgres 即可正常启动. ...
sudo-upostgres pg_resetwal-D/var/lib/postgresql/{version}/main 1. 修复完成后,重新启动数据库服务。 解决流程 接下来,我们通过流程图来展示解决“Trying to start PostgreSQL server failed”错误的流程: flowchart TD A[检查PostgreSQL配置文件] --> B{配置文件正确?} ...